###前提・実現したいこと
c#を最近始めたものです。どうしてもわからなく、アドバイスをいただけたらと思います。
form上のwebbrowserからhtmlを取得し、submitを送信した後に画面が切り替わると新しいhtmlを再取得
というような処理を考えています。
今回のサイトではリロードをするとエラーが出る、戻るとエラーがでます。またhtmlから見ることができるactionタグ内は全て同じurlのたnavigate先がわかりませんでした。(おそらく.php?)
また、的外れな事を言っていたら申し訳ございません。
###発生している問題・エラーメッセージ
class form { webbrowser web = new webbrowser(); this.add(web); public void gethtml() { htmlelement html_elem = web.Document.GetElementById("btn"); web.InvokeMember("click"); //ここで画面が変わる } } この画面が変わった後の新しいhtml情報をリロードやnavigateを使わずに取得するにはどうしたら良いでしょうか? 何かイベントを発生させれば良さそうなのですがいまいちわかりません、、。 よろしくお願いします。
###補足情報(言語/FW/ツール等のバージョンなど)
c#
visualstudio 2017
回答2件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。